Transaction edb30d3255b81674cbc2f6ee29c783d14726399ad263c17067a4dc2df2608cf6
1 Input
1 Output
-
edb30d3255b81674cbc2f6ee29c783d14726399ad263c17067a4dc2df2608cf6:0
- value
- 1622729
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3993c652341f98cd10cc8e25cf798422354bb78 OP_EQUAL
- address
- 3Lyr53Ar5nnWJbAAXwNGvRehpNEqfBH8fb